Web4 Apr 2024 · The 9 parts of vinyl siding include the starter strip, the J Channel, the inside and outside corner trims, the window casing, the door casing, the under sill trim, the F Channel, and the backboard. Each of these allows the siding to be attached and fitted to the … the gun range sacramentoWeb6 May 2024 · Each piece of siding should move back and forth at least 1/4-in. if it’s been nailed correctly. Test all the pieces on the noisy wall, and mark pieces that don’t move.
